Potential Lineups: Brighton vs Manchester United
Brighton is all set to be the location for Manchester United’s first away game of the season, as the Red Devils hope to make it two wins in a row.
A hopeful side defeated Leicester City on opening night, and Jose Mourinho will be hoping for more of the same going into this encounter. Brighton, on the other hand, will play at the back of a 2-0 loss to Watford on opening day.
Here’s how the lads are apt to lineup for the weekend fixture:
Manchester United
The same list of injuries woe Mourinho, as Romero, Dalot, Valencia, Matic, Herrera, and Rojo continue to recover. Ashley Young could start, although as an unconventional right-back instead of Darmian, largely owing to Luke Shaw’s antics at Old Trafford.
Fellaini is another name that could make an appearance, but it seems likely that Mourinho may start Periera as an experiment for the time being.
However, Lukaku may very well taste his way back into the helm of United’s attack, with Jesse Lingard also looking apt to start ahead of Mata. Then again, Mourinho may stick with the Spaniard owing to Brighton being the opponents.
Martial will most probably have to be content with a bench spot along with Rashford.
GK: De Gea
Defenders: Young, Bailly, Lindelof, Shaw
Midfielders: Fred, Pereira, Pogba
Forwards: Lingard, Lukaku, Sanchez
Formation: 4-3-3
Brighton
Chris Hughton may be without Saltor, Andone, Steele, Towell, Izquierdo, and Ahannach for the home game. Regardless, a strong set of arrivals will be looking to salvage something from the United team and reel back from their opening day defeat.
The Seagulls will largely have to hope that the kind of magic that occurred in May against the Red Devils, when a 1-0 victory kept their Premier League dream afloat, makes a comeback.
GK: Ryan
Defenders: Bong, Duffy, Dunk, Bernardo
Midfielders: Knockaert, Stephens, Propper, March
Forwards: Gross, Murray
Formation: 4-4-1-1
